HBNL in Inverness is seeking a Scheduling Team Lead to manage and support Scheduling Coordinators. This role involves overseeing daily scheduling operations, coaching the team, and ensuring smooth installation outcomes.
The ideal candidate will have experience leading a scheduling or customer service team and possess strong organizational and communication skills.
The position offers a 10% discretionary bonus, subsidised gym membership, and 32 days of holiday.

How to prepare for a job interview at HBNL
β¨Know the Role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of a Scheduling Team Lead. Familiarise yourself with daily scheduling operations and think about how your past experiences align with managing a team and ensuring smooth installation outcomes.
β¨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Be prepared to discuss specific examples of how you've successfully led a scheduling or customer service team in the past. Highlight your coaching techniques and how you've motivated your team to achieve their goals,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.
β¨Demonstrate Strong Communication
Since communication is key in this role, practice articulating your thoughts clearly and confidently. Think about how you would handle difficult conversations or resolve conflicts within your team, and be ready to share those strategies during the interview.
β¨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are some thoughtful questions to ask at the end of your interview. Inquire about the current challenges the scheduling team faces or how success is measured in this role.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
